Dynamic Column based on Slicer selection value Power BI

Hi everyone,
I need to create a dynamic column based slicer on my report.

Let me explain better:
I have this table in my datamodel:

I created slicers, with these 4 column above:
slicer in my reports: level_4, level_5, level_6, level_7

then i created a visual table to show the results from slicer like this:

My goal is to show the next level, when i filter any value of one of the slicers above my reports, in the table!
(considering my slicers are set to select one value at a time, "multi-select with Ctrl")

First example:
if I filter any value of level_4, i need to show all value of level_5,
